Tynes v. St. Peter’s University Medical Center, A-5267-07T2; Appellate Division; opinion by Yannotti, J.A.D.; decided and approved for publication July 14, 2009. Before Judges Wefing, Yannotti and LeWinn. On appeal from the Law Division, Middlesex County, L-7326-03. DDS No. 07-2-4522 [25 pp.]
Plaintiff Melissa Tynes sought treatment at the emergency room of St. Peter’s University Medical Center due to an acute sickle cell crisis, and was thereafter admitted to the hospital. As part of her treatment, Melissa was placed on a patient-controlled analgesia (PCA) pump that administered morphine.
